DAUNT

WORD: DAUNT

MEANING:
1. To lessen the courage or resolution of; dishearten or intimidate: ""Dogged by sickness, daunted by the continuing economic downturn, he continued to fall behind"" (Brooks D. Simpson).

EXAMPLE/USAGE:
1. This is a daunting challenge.
